Pressure Relief

PRESSURIZED FLUID HAZARD
Therm-O-Flow equipment stays pressurized until
pressure is manually relieved. To help prevent seri-
ous injury from pressurized fluid, such as skin injec-
tion, splashing fluid and moving parts, follow the
Pressure Relief Procedure when you stop pumping
and before cleaning, checking or servicing the equip-
ment.
Relieve pressure by following the Pressure Relief Pro-
cedure in the instruction manual for the Therm-O-Flow
system you are using. See Related Manuals on page 3.

Remove the Air Control

1. Relieve pressure to the Therm-O-Flow system.
2. Disconnect all hoses and tubing from the air control.
3. Remove the four screws and washers as shown in
Figure 1.

Replace the Director Valve

1. Relieve pressure to the Therm-O-Flow system.
2. Remove screws (5a) as shown in Figure 2 and take
off the director valve.
3. Remove the spring (5c), valve plate (5d), and o-ring
(5b).
NOTE: Note the orientation of the director valve plate
when you remove it. The opening should be on the
opposite side (left) of the lever.
4. Remove and discard the pin (5g) and the four valve
seats (5e) with the o-rings (5f).
5. Insert new valve seats (5e) with o-rings (5f) and the
new pin (5g).
6. Insert the new director valve plate (5d; see the note
above), spring (5c), and o-ring (5b).
7. Attach the new director valve plate with the screws
(5a). Tighten the screws until snug.
